2be51d29f350612a3381db865a58ccfc813b44fdd35840bb775368e4e6c9e02b

1715231 (76325 blocks ago)

ā“ Block 1715230 (cb62d60dā€¦338) | Block 1715232 āµ | Latest block ā­

Metadata

11/11/2024, 22:24 UTC (106d 0:11:26 ago) 19.6 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details